What's Happening?
Jacquelyn Dahl, the marketing agent for NFL star Patrick Mahomes, is championing the rise of women's flag football as it prepares for its Olympic debut at the 2028 Los Angeles Games. Dahl believes that
female flag football players will become iconic figures at the Olympics, driven by the growing popularity of women's sports in the U.S. and the support of major brands like Nike and Adidas. Her advocacy is part of a broader effort to elevate the sport and its athletes on the global stage.
